エラーコード 0xC0350004の原因と解決法 仮想マシン起動の失敗を乗り越える!

HYPERV_VIRTUAL_MACHINE_LAUNCH_FAILUREの対処法について

IT初心者

「0xC0350004エラーが発生した時に、まず何を確認すればよいですか?」

IT専門家

「初めに、仮想化機能が有効になっていることを確認してください。また、Hyper-Vマネージャで仮想スイッチとストレージ設定も正しいかチェックしましょう。」

IT初心者

「問題が解決しなかった場合、他にどういう手順がありますか?」

IT専門家

「次に、イベントビューアを活用し、具体的なエラーメッセージや原因を特定することが重要です。必要があれば、更新プログラムの適用や再インストールも検討してみてください。」

HYPERV_VIRTUAL_MACHINE_LAUNCH_FAILUREについて知っておこう

仮想化技術は、現代のIT環境において非常に重要な役割を果たしています。

その中でも、MicrosoftのHyper-Vは、多くの企業や開発者にとって欠かせないツールです。

しかし、時には運用中にエラーが発生することがあります。

その一つが「0xC0350004 – HYPERVVIRTUALMACHINELAUNCHFAILURE」です。

これを理解して対処することで、スムーズなシステム運用を実現できます。

今回は、このエラーについて初心者向けに解説し、その原因や対策、そして予防方法について詳しく掘り下げていきます。

エラーの解説と背景

まず、「0xC0350004」というエラーコードが示すものとは何でしょうか?
このエラーは、Hyper-Vで仮想マシン(VM)を起動しようとしたときに発生します。

具体的には、仮想マシンの起動に失敗した場合に表示される警告メッセージの一種です。

このエラーは、特に設定ミスやリソース不足、または互換性の問題などが原因で発生します。

近年では、リモートワークやクラウドサービスの普及により、仮想化技術の使用が増加傾向にあります。

それに伴い、Hyper-Vの利用も広がっていますが、初めて仮想化環境を構築するユーザーにとって、こうしたエラーは大変困惑させられるものとなります。

最初に正しい情報を知っておくことで、将来的なトラブルを軽減する手助けになります。

原因と対処方法

次に、「0xC0350004 – HYPERVVIRTUALMACHINELAUNCHFAILURE」が発生する主要な原因とその対処法について説明します。

主な原因として考えられるものは以下の通りです:

  1. リソース不足
    仮想マシンを正常に起動するためには、物理ホストに十分なCPU、メモリ、およびディスク容量が必要です。

    リソースが不足している場合、仮想マシンは起動できません。

    確認方法として、タスクマネージャーで現在のリソースの使用状況をチェックしましょう。

    仮想マシンが配置されているホストサーバーのリソースを監視し、必要であれば追加のハードウェアを導入するか、不要なプロセスを停止しましょう。

  2. 設定ミス
    仮想マシンの設定は慎重に行う必要があります。

    不適切なネットワーク構成や、不適当なオペレーティングシステムバージョンの指定などがエラーの原因になることがあります。

    仮想マシンの設定画面を再度見直し、各項目が正しく設定されているか確認してください。

    設定を変更した後は、必ず保存し、仮想マシンを再起動してみましょう。

  3. ハイパーバイザーの不具合
    Hyper-V自体に問題がある場合、例えばWindows Updateによって依存関係が壊れたり、一部のコンポーネントが破損していたりすると、このエラーが発生する可能性もあります。

    「機能の有効化または無効化」でHyper-Vを一旦無効にし、その後再度有効にすることで、状態をリセットできることがあります。

    また、定期的にWindows Updateを行い、システムを最新の状態に保つことが重要です。

これらの原因に対する対策を講じることで、エラーを解消し、仮想マシンを正常に起動できる可能性が高まります。

しかし、全ての事例が同じではないため、個別の環境に応じた柔軟な対応が求められます。

エラーを未然に防ぐ方法

仮想マシンの運用において最も望ましいのは、エラーが発生する前に対策を施すことです。

以下は、エラーを未然に防ぐためのポイントです。

  • リソース管理を徹底する: 定期的にホストのリソース使用状況を確認し、過負荷にならないよう気を配ります。

    新規の仮想マシンを作成する際にも、既存のリソースとの競合を避けながら計画的に行います。

  • バックアップの実施: 定期的に仮想マシンのバックアップを取っておくことで、万が一のトラブルに備えることができます。

    データの損失や障害から早期復旧できるため、自信を持って運用が続けられます。

  • テスト環境の整備: 新しい機能や設定を実運用環境に導入する前に、必ずテスト環境で確認します。

    エラーの原因を事前に把握して対応策を用意することで、本番環境でのトラブルを回避できます。

  • 文書化と共有: エラー解決経験や操作手順を文書化してチーム内で共有することで、ノウハウが蓄積され、今後のトラブルシューティングに役立ちます。

    他のメンバーの経験を参考にすることも、有効な活動です。

日々の運用に注力し、安定した環境を維持することが結果的にエラーを未然に防ぐことにつながります。

自己学習し続け、新しい知識や技術を取り入れていく姿勢が大切です。

まとめ

以上、「0xC0350004 – HYPERVVIRTUALMACHINELAUNCHFAILURE」について、エラーの背景や原因、対処法、予防策について詳しくご紹介しました。

このエラーが発生した際には落ち着いて対処し、必要に応じて上記の点を振り返ってみてください。

むずかしい部分も多いですが、一歩ずつ確実に進んでいけば、あなたも仮想化技術のプロフェッショナルへと近づくことができるでしょう。

コメント

タイトルとURLをコピーしました